How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 48126?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 48126 Studio Apartments | $1,085 | $482 | $1,499 |
| 48126 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,310 | $513 | $2,500 |
| 48126 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,724 | $741 | $3,106 |
| 48126 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,828 | $860 | $3,751 |
| 48126 4 Bedroom Apartments | $823 | $790 | $840 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 48126 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 48126?
There are currently 19 Studio Apartments in 48126 with rent ranges from $482 to $1,499 with an average price of $1,085.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 48126 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 48126 ranges from $513 to $2,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,310.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 48126 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 48126 range from $741 to $3,106.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,724.
How expensive are 48126 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 6 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 48126 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$860 to $3,751 - averaging $1,828 for the location.
